The extremist Boko Haram sect has kidnapped two first class
traditional rulers in Borno state – the Emir of Uba, Ismaila Mamza and
the Emir of Gwoza, Idrisa Timta, security officials aware of the
incidence have told PREMIUM TIMES.
The two emirs were seized by
gun-wielding insurgents at 10a.m Friday near Shaffa while they were
travelling to Gombe to attend the funeral of the Emir of Gombe, Shehu
Abubakar, who died on Tuesday evening at the Royal Marsden Hospital,
London, where he was undergoing treatment for cancer.
The two abducted emirs were elevated to First Class traditional ruler status only in January.
